Bank Reconciliation is an important, time-consuming
activity for businesses with large volumes of cheque
receipts and payments.

Until now, Tally users have to manually reconcile the bank
a/c by looking up each and every cheque no. in the Bank's
statement and then filling up the Bank Date column in Tally
with the date in the Bank's statement.

This process can now be automated by the Automatic Bank
Reconciliation module. All you need is to request your bank
to give the statement in Excel format. Many banks already
do this.

You can configure the Automatic Bank Reconciliation module
to work with ANY bank's Excel statement.

What is more, this module can also indicate where the
cheque no. matches but the amount does not match,
indicating an error in data entry in Tally.
